Usually the recording unit would cover the flyovers but they are currently out of use while the Bletchley Remodelling Project install a new junction at the bottom of the flyover by Denbigh South Junction. Due to line category the recording unit runs every three months on the Bedford-Bletchley and Flyovers line.
